Dulwich Picture Gallery
This lesser-known gem is the oldest public art gallery in the UK. 😍 You can enjoy masterpieces in a serene and classic atmosphere, and many visitors love sipping tea in the garden at the back. ☕🎨 The village of Dulwich itself is quiet and charming, making it perfect for a leisurely stroll. 🎨
Daunt Books & Local Cafés (Marylebone)
This independent bookstore is quintessentially London. With its vintage bookshelves and beautifully arranged travel book section, it's a delight to explore. 📖🫖 Nearby, you'll find cozy and upscale cafés, perfect for a warm cup of milk tea on a cloudy day, giving you that true 'Londoner' vibe! ❤️🥰
